What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ing involves the installation of two panes of glass in a single window frame, separated by a spacer filled with inert gas. This style provides remarkable insulation compared to single-pane windows, causing lowered energy costs and improved comfort.
Advantages of Double Glazing
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Energy Efficiency | Reduces heat loss, leading to lower energy costs |
| Sound Reduction | Minimizes external noise, supplying a quieter living area |
| Enhanced Security | Toughened glass options can prevent burglaries |
| Condensation Reduction | Lowers moisture buildup, decreasing the probability of mold |
| Increased Property Value | Modern, energy-efficient windows can enhance home marketability |

Kinds Of Glass Used in Double Glazing
Different types of glass can be utilized in double glazing setups. Here's a closer take a look at some common options:
| Glass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Requirement Float Glass | Standard glass option, affordable however less energy-efficient |
| Low-E Glass | Covered to show heat, enhancing energy efficiency |
| Laminated Glass | Offers additional security and sound decrease |
| Toughened Glass | Security glass that is much stronger than basic glass |
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
Yes, double glazing can significantly lower energy bills due to enhanced insulation, making it a rewarding financial investment for many property owners.
2. The length of time does double glazing last?
With appropriate upkeep, double-glazed windows can last upwards of 20 years. It's advisable to frequently look for any indications of wear.
3. Can I change just one window with double glazing?
Yes, you can change single windows with double glazing, however for optimal insulation, it's often advised to upgrade all windows simultaneously.
4. What upkeep do double-glazed windows need?
Routine cleaning and seal checks are necessary. Ensure the seals remain intact and tidy the glass with a non-abrasive cleaner.
5. Will double glazing reduce sound from outside?
Yes, double glazing is effective in reducing external sound, making your home a quieter environment.
6. Are there energy performance scores for double glazing?
Yes, double-glazed windows are ranked based upon their energy efficiency, typically from A++ (most effective) to E (least efficient).
